Heidmar Maritime Holdings Corp. reported a Q4 2025 earnings per share of -$0.07, falling far short of the consensus estimate of $0.0303 – a negative surprise of 331.02%. The company did not disclose revenue figures for the quarter. Despite the steep earnings miss, shares surged 29.31%, indicating that investors may have been focusing on other developments or forward-looking signals.

Management commentary during the earnings call highlighted ongoing challenges in the maritime shipping market, including volatile freight rates, elevated operating costs, and geopolitical disruptions that continued to pressure earnings during the quarter. The reported EPS of -$0.07 reflects the impact of these headwinds, as well as certain non-recurring items. On the operational side, the company pointed to modest improvements in fleet utilization and efforts to optimize vessel deployment. Segment-level performance was not detailed, but management noted that cost-control initiatives helped partially mitigate the effect of lower-than-expected revenue from time-charter contracts. Margins remained under pressure due to higher bunker fuel expenses and crew-related costs. The significant miss versus the estimate underscores the unpredictable nature of the current shipping cycle, with spot rates failing to meet earlier projections. Heidmar’s focus on maintaining a flexible fleet mix and pursuing selective acquisitions was reiterated as a key element of its near-term strategy.

Looking ahead, Heidmar did not provide explicit financial guidance for the upcoming quarters, but management expressed cautious optimism about a potential recovery in global trade volumes and seasonal demand patterns. The company expects that ongoing fleet modernization and digitalization efforts may gradually improve operating efficiency and reduce cost volatility. Strategic priorities include strengthening long-term charter coverage to reduce exposure to spot rate fluctuations and exploring partnerships in energy-efficient shipping solutions. However, the outlook remains tempered by macroeconomic uncertainties, including inflationary pressures, geopolitical risks in key shipping lanes, and potential changes in environmental regulations. Management also acknowledged that the timing of a market rebound remains difficult to predict. As a result, the company may continue to face near-term earnings variability. Heidmar’s balance sheet and liquidity position were described as adequate to weather the current downturn, though no specific capital allocation plans were outlined.

The market’s reaction to the Q4 report was striking: shares rose 29.31% on the day of the release, suggesting that the EPS miss was already anticipated or that investors were encouraged by other aspects of the announcement, such as liquidity levels or strategic updates. Analyst commentary following the release has been mixed, with some noting that the wide negative surprise could raise concerns about earnings visibility, while others point to the potential for a cyclical recovery later in 2026. The sharp stock rally indicates that near-term sentiment may be driven more by expectations than by reported fundamentals. Key factors to watch in the coming months include freight rate trends, fleet utilization metrics, and any additional disclosures on revenue or guidance. The stock’s volatility may persist as the market weighs the lagging earnings against a potentially improving macro backdrop. Investors should monitor Heidmar’s ability to narrow the gap between estimates and actuals in future quarters.
